Real Madrid published the squad list for the upcoming FIFA Club World Cup, which will be played in the United Arab Emirates. Los Blancos will face Kashima Antlers this next Wednesday in the semifinals.
REAL MADRID SQUAD:
Goalkeepers: Keylor Navas, Casilla and Courtois.
Defenders: Carvajal, Vallejo, Sergio Ramos, Varane, Nacho, Marcelo, Odriozola, Reguilón and Javi Sánchez.
Midfielders: Kroos, Modric, Casemiro, Valverde, M. Llorente, Asensio, Isco and Ceballos.
Forwards: Mariano, Benzema, Bale, Lucas Vázquez and Vinicius Jr.
As expected, coach Santiago Solari included every singe player on Real’s first team in this squad list. Javi Sanchez and Vinicius will also be available in case Solari needs them. Casemiro is still recovering from his injury and so is Nacho. While the Brazilian midfielder might be able to feature as he’s approaching his return, it’s clear that Marcos Llorente will be in better shape.

Bale should also have more than enough time to recover from the small ankle injury he picked up against CSKA, something which forced him to miss the clash against Rayo.
